R uses as.data.frame and as.matrix to easily move (compatible) data structures 
from data.frame to matrix and vice versa. I was wondering if it would make 
sense to have such a feature in rpy2, at least to swap between matrix and 
data.frame.

Currently to do so it is needed to importr("base") and then use the functions 
defined there.
